'Declaration Public Event CellClick As System.EventHandler(Of CellClickEventArgs)
'Usage Dim instance As GcSpreadSheet Dim handler As System.EventHandler(Of CellClickEventArgs) AddHandler instance.CellClick, handler
public event System.EventHandler<CellClickEventArgs> CellClick
Event Data
The event handler receives an argument of type CellClickEventArgs containing data related to this event. The following CellClickEventArgs properties provide information specific to this event.
Property | Description |
---|---|
ButtonType | Gets the mouse button that is clicked. |
Column | Gets the column index of the clicked cell. |
Row | Gets the row index of the clicked cell. |
SheetArea | Gets the area the clicked cell is in. |
Example
This example uses the CellClick event.
private void gcSpreadSheet1_CellClick(object sender, GrapeCity.Windows.SpreadSheet.UI.CellClickEventArgs e) { listBox1.Items.Add(e.ButtonType.ToString()); listBox1.Items.Add(e.Column.ToString()); listBox1.Items.Add(e.Row.ToString()); listBox1.Items.Add(e.SheetArea.ToString()); } private void gcSpreadSheet1_CellDoubleClick(object sender, GrapeCity.Windows.SpreadSheet.UI.CellDoubleClickEventArgs e) { listBox1.Items.Add(e.Column.ToString()); listBox1.Items.Add(e.Row.ToString()); listBox1.Items.Add(e.SheetArea.ToString()); }
Private Sub GcSpreadSheet1_CellClick(sender As System.Object, e As GrapeCity.Windows.SpreadSheet.UI.CellClickEventArgs) Handles GcSpreadSheet1.CellClick ListBox1.Items.Add(e.ButtonType.ToString()) ListBox1.Items.Add(e.Column.ToString()) ListBox1.Items.Add(e.Row.ToString()) ListBox1.Items.Add(e.SheetArea.ToString()) End Sub Private Sub GcSpreadSheet1_CellDoubleClick(sender As System.Object, e As GrapeCity.Windows.SpreadSheet.UI.CellDoubleClickEventArgs) Handles GcSpreadSheet1.CellDoubleClick ListBox1.Items.Add(e.Column.ToString()) ListBox1.Items.Add(e.Row.ToString()) ListBox1.Items.Add(e.SheetArea.ToString()) End Sub
See Also